From Data to Draft: The Future of News Writing
Machine learning is changing the field of journalism, offering innovative ways to create news content. In the past, news articles were carefully crafted by reporters, but now, automated platforms can analyze vast amounts of data and turn it into coherent news stories. This technique typically begins with acquiring data from various platforms, such as official statements, market analysis, and social media feeds. Sophisticated algorithms then pinpoint key facts and relationships within the data, structuring them into a coherent narrative. The software can then generate a draft article, often replicating the voice of a human writer. While machine-written content are not yet complete, they are becoming increasingly sophisticated, and are already being used by news organizations to report on common subjects like financial results and athletic events. The evolution of news likely involves a collaboration between machines and reporters, where the system manages the basic tasks and human journalists focus on in-depth analysis and ensuring accuracy.
AI News Ethics: A Deep Dive
The increasing use of artificial intelligence in journalism presents a complex set of issues to consider. AI provides the potential for greater speed news delivery and customized reporting, it also raises concerns about accuracy, leaning, and transparency. A major issue is the potential for AI to generate inaccurate information, especially when trained on biased data. Furthermore is the question of liability when AI-generated news contains inaccuracies. Identifying the liable party – the developers, the publishers, or the AI itself – is a thorny issue. In addition, the limited human intervention in AI-driven news production can exacerbate these issues. Detailed evaluation of these challenges is essential to ensure that AI is used responsibly in the field of journalism and that the public is provided with accurate information.
